Thermally assisted magnetic recording on a bit-patterned medium by using a near-field optical head with a beaked metallic plate
2008
A near-field optical head with a beaked metallic plate was used for writing marks on a Co∕Pd bit-patterned medium with a diameter of 20–25nm and a pitch of 30nm. Magnetic-force-microscope images of the medium show that the magnetizations of single bits were selectively reversed by the head. The light-utilization efficiency (defined as the ratio of the absorbed power in the medium to the incident light power) was estimated from the writing condition used and thermal modeling as about 5%.
